American Heart Month

February has received a federal annual designation as American Heart Month, which is important because heart disease is the number one cause of death in the United States. American heart Month is a reminder that for healthy living we can all do something to protect ourselves from heart disease. Among other things, we can also help get the word out so others can be reminded of this menace and how to avoid it. Here are a few specifics about what you can do.

  • Eat healthy and watch your weight

Being overweight is a significant risk factor for heart disease. Doctors use a body mass index to determine if you are within a normal weight range. A healthy diet is your first and best defense against many diseases.

  • Exercise

The heart is a muscle, and work, done correctly, does help build its strength. Moderate exercise of some kind for 30 minutes a day is recommended for good health.

  • Monitor cholesterol and blood pressure

Check cholesterol levels every five years, and blood pressure every year to make certain you are not at dangerous levels.
